LG Electronics installs large-scale LED display solutions at Frankfurt Airport Terminal 3

LG Electronics installs large-scale LED display solutions at Frankfurt Airport Terminal 3

LG Electronics has announced the installation of its large-scale commercial LED display solutions at Terminal 3 of Frankfurt Airport, marking another step in the company’s global expansion within the airport display and digital signage sector.

The installation is located in the terminal’s central Marketplace area, one of the airport’s busiest international passenger zones, aiming to enhance digital brand communication and advertising experiences in high-traffic environments.

The project includes two LG LHCB025-YN LED displays installed in the duty-free area, covering a total area of approximately 115 square meters. The displays feature a resolution of 6,240 × 1,485 pixels, delivering uniform image quality and reliable 24/7 performance suitable for demanding commercial environments.

According to LG, the installation incorporates an advanced fire safety concept designed for critical infrastructure environments and complies with major European safety and electromagnetic compatibility standards, including VdS 6024, CE-LVD and CE-EMC.

The project was delivered through collaboration between Fraport, the airport operator; Media Frankfurt, responsible for the airport’s media concept and advertising spaces; and Ben Hur, which handled technical implementation and systems integration.
